Хочу посоветоваться |
Здравствуйте, гость ( Вход | Регистрация )
Хочу посоветоваться |
Алексей1153 |
15.11.2010, 8:33
Сообщение
#1
|
фрилансер Группа: Участник Сообщений: 2941 Регистрация: 19.6.2010 Из: Обливион Пользователь №: 1822 Спасибо сказали: 215 раз(а) Репутация: 34 |
Имеется большой проект (мой), для которого вскоре (ну, как вскоре, точно не знаю, это понятие растяжимое) надо будет делать новую версию. То есть переделать капитально. Сейчас вкратце опишу, какие ресурсы и как используются, а вопрос состоит в следующем: стОит ли писать новую версию на Qt, или Qt "не потянет" по производительности (так как тупо на мощь железа полагаться не хочется) ?.
Сейчас программа написана на MFC+WinAPI , среда - студия 2008. Используется СУБД Firebird1.5 + драйвер ODBC. Активно идёт работа с ком-портом и/или FTDI-шным конвертором USB<->COM (так как сам железный ком-порт постепенно исчезает как реальное устройство с матплат). Для локалки используется обмен по TCP/IP , с удалёнными устройствами ещё и UDP. В новой версии будет СУБД MySQL (или , может, ещё что посоветуете ?) У кого был опыт написания подобных проектов с использованием Qt - расскажите свои впечатления |
|
|
kwisp |
15.11.2010, 11:55
Сообщение
#2
|
астарожна ынтжинэр Группа: Участник Сообщений: 1404 Регистрация: 26.11.2008 Из: ТаганрогРодинаЧехова Пользователь №: 435 Спасибо сказали: 113 раз(а) Репутация: 23 |
Алексей1153,
в плане производительности, Qt можно использовать только там где действительно нужно. Не увлекаясь moc к примеру. тебе надо определиться какие модули будут входить в программу?, будет ли работа с gui тяжеловесной?. и в конце концов может ты будешь использовать только gui из Qt отдавая предпочтения boost::asio для работы с сетью. мой проект на Qt тоже не маленький. Авто-ое Рабочее Место Телефонистки. С WebKit. версия на 4ке работает занчительно шустрее чем на 3ке. заподлит один WebKit немного подЪедаяя память. |
|
|
Текстовая версия | Сейчас: 22.12.2024, 17:08 |